Candidates need a strong background in mainframe operations including application support, batch processing, and system monitoring, previous experience leading technical teams, and effective communication skills across global teams. Knowledge of ITIL or ITSM practices and familiarity with mainframe technologies like COBOL, JCL, CICS, IDMS, and VSAM are preferred.
The role involves leading a newly established India-based mainframe team supporting North American mainframes, collaborating with global teams for 24x7 coverage, and fostering a culture of accountability, knowledge sharing, and continuous improvement.
A strong candidate has hands-on mainframe experience, proven leadership of technical or offshore teams, knowledge of ITIL/ITSM, and the ability to drive efficiency and collaborate globally; a Bachelor’s degree in a relevant field is required, with advanced degrees preferred.

Thermo Fisher Scientific offers a variety of products and services that support scientific research and healthcare, including laboratory equipment, reagents, and software solutions. Their products are used in applications like protein biology, real-time PCR, and sequencing, serving clients such as academic institutions and pharmaceutical companies. Unlike competitors, Thermo Fisher emphasizes customer support and education, helping clients optimize their experiments. The company's goal is to be a leading provider of life sciences solutions that contribute to a healthier and safer world.
